Empire Earth 2



  • Official web page: LINK
  • Publisher: VU Games
  • Developer: Mad Doc Software
  • Genre: Strategy
  • Release date: 04/26/2005
  • Story/Description:
    Quote:

    The sequel to Empire Earth promises the same strategic action--but
    with certain new modifications--to make management easier.

  • Multiplayer: YES/ 1-10 Players, 10 Players Online.
  • System requirements:
    Quote:

    Minimum Specification
    Microsoft® Windows® 98/Me/2000/XP operating system
    NVIDIA® GeForce™ 3 or equivalent DirectX® 9.0c-compliant 64 MB 3D video card with hardware T&L and pixel shader support
    1.5 GHz Intel® Pentium® 4 processor or equivalent
    256 MB RAM
    1.5 GB of uncompressed hard disk space for game files
    DirectX® 9.0c (included)
    DirectX®-compatible sound card and speakers or headphones
    4X CD-ROM drive
    Microsoft® compatible mouse and keyboard
    Minimum 56K dial-up modem for online play

    Recommended Specification
    Microsoft® Windows® XP
    NVIDIA® GeForce™ 4 or DirectX® 9.0c-compliant 256 MB 3D video card with hardware T&L and pixel shader support
    2.2 GHz Intel® Pentium® 4 or faster processor
    512 MB RAM or more
    1.5 GB of uncompressed hard disk space for game files
    DirectX® 9.0c (included)
    DirectX®-compatible sound card and speakers or headphones
    24X or faster CD-ROM drive
    Microsoft® compatible mouse and keyboard
    Broadband/LAN, DSL or faster Internet connection for online play
